Linux操作系统安全加固:配置指南
下载需积分: 49 | PDF格式 | 561KB |
更新于2024-09-10
| 95 浏览量 | 举报
"这篇文档详细描述了在Linux操作系统安装后如何进行安全加固的配置,主要关注网络设置、服务监听、用户权限、SSH安全、DNS、NTP、日志记录等多个方面,以提升系统的安全性与稳定性。"
在进行Linux操作系统的安全加固时,首先要注意网络配置。确保第一个网卡eth0位于内网网段,并支持PXE启动,同时,IP地址应与MAC地址绑定,以防止IP欺骗。DHCP分配的IP地址应与静态设置一致,安装完成后系统会自动生成静态IP配置文件,确保网络连接的稳定性和安全性。
在服务监听方面,所有的服务应仅监听内网地址的端口,避免暴露于公网,减少潜在的安全风险。例如,sshd、ntpd、dns-cacher、zabbix、mysql-server、redis和memcache等服务都应限制在内网访问。此外,对于外部服务,才允许监听外网IP。
用户管理和权限控制是安全加固的重要环节。默认用户hmuser应使用复杂的32位密码,并可以通过sudo权限访问root。同时,root用户不应直接通过密码登录,而是使用内置的Ansible控制端公钥,增强了SSH服务的安全性。SSH客户端应启用持久连接,选择更安全的加密算法如椭圆曲线ecdsa。
系统安全还包括DNS解析和时间同步,这些任务应由内网的NTP和DNS服务器来处理,以提高数据的准确性和一致性。此外,日志记录也应集中在内网的syslog服务器上,便于监控和分析系统活动。
在系统增强和配置变更方面,还有其他一些细节需要注意。例如,grub配置中关闭图形启动界面,明确网卡名称,详细输出系统信息,控制台分辨率设为1024x768,选择deadline I/O调度器,禁用光标闪烁。此外,apt-get的软件源应自动使用局域网的代理缓存,以加速下载并减少外部网络的依赖。最后,系统内核参数和sysfs调优也是提升性能和安全性的关键步骤。
这个安全加固方案旨在建立一个安全、稳定、高效的Linux环境,通过严格的网络控制、服务配置、用户权限管理以及系统优化,确保服务器在各种场景下的运行安全。
相关推荐










so1so2so
- 粉丝: 0
最新资源
- C++简单实现classloader及示例分析
- 快速掌握UICollectionView横向分页滑动封装技巧
- Symfony捆绑包CrawlerDetectBundle介绍:便于用户代理检测Bot和爬虫
- 阿里巴巴Android开发规范与建议深度解析
- MyEclipse 6 Java开发中文教程
- 开源Java数学表达式解析器MESP详解
- 非响应式图片展示模板及其源码与使用指南
- PNGoo:高保真PNG图像压缩新选择
- Android配置覆盖技巧及其源码解析
- Windows 7系统HP5200打印机驱动安装指南
- 电力负荷预测模型研究:Elman神经网络的应用
- VTK开发指南:深入技术、游戏与医学应用
- 免费获取5套Bootstrap后台模板下载资源
- Netgen Layouts: 无需编码构建复杂网页的高效方案
- JavaScript层叠柱状图统计实现与测试
- RocksmithToTab:将Rocksmith 2014歌曲高效导出至Guitar Pro